Hole in the Wall: Sandwich Factory

229 Macquarie St, Sydney NSW 2000, Australia
Gluten Free IconAccommodating Gluten-Free
BreakfastLunchBrunchVeganCafeSandwichesDeliveryTake AwayKid FriendlyVegetarianBread Items
This cozy spot is a hidden gem for gluten-free diners, offering great gluten-free bread options at no extra charge that pair wonderfully with their fresh, flavorful sandwich fillings. The varied menu features unique flavor combinations, making it a standout choice for those seeking delicious gluten-free sandwiches made fresh to order in a welcoming, tucked-away setting.

Square Sandwiches

Shop 24/264 George St, Sydney NSW 2000, Australia
Gluten-free options
BreakfastLunchBrunchSandwichesGrab & GoDeliveryBread Items
This spot stands out for its excellent gluten-free options, especially the gluten-free avocado Cajun chicken sandwich that delights with fresh, vibrant flavors. The gluten-free bread impresses with a unique, satisfying texture far superior to typical store-bought varieties. With a variety of fresh choices and thoughtful preparation like double wrapping for takeout, it’s a welcoming destination for those seeking quality gluten-free meals.
